Transaction e5eb07d24838f0aec50dab8cfcfd9c93d51102f4abf6ebcc8a95bb112aa2e797
2 Input
1 Outputs
- e5eb07d24838f0aec50dab8cfcfd9c93d51102f4abf6ebcc8a95bb112aa2e797:0
value 29031954
address 1Au9brUmfpX4WNW3kAZoRvYRo1zXFA3C8E